The Little Room Project Maryfe Culiat Joseph Hernandez Jesse Kanda Mary Liang

Main Points Overview Little Room Modules Light Box Module Current Schedule / Work in Progress

Brief Overview United Cerebral Palsy Association “The purpose of the “Little Room” is to facilitate the blind / deaf child’s achievement of spatial relations and reaching behavior, but it can be of considerable help for sighted low-functioning children” –UCPA of HAWAII Little Room Light Box Floor Keyboard Speakers/Resonance Board

Overall Design Light Box, Acoustic Interface, Motion Stimulus utilizing a motor. Most components will be controlled by a central microprocessor (PIC). –Light box: color and intensity –Floor keyboard: volume –Resonance board: vibrating motor/buzzer

Little Room Modules Acoustic Module 2-speaker (1 -low and 1-mid/high frequency output). Floor Keyboard Wire directly into Acoustic module and bypass internal speaker. Motion Stimulus Module Buzzer / motor may be used for resonance board for floor stimulus.

Light Box Module The light box will be positioned atop the ceiling of the Little Room. Its main function will be to reinforce the child’s interaction with his or her environment as well as to test the child’s sight. The response of the light box will correspond to various sensors / switches located in spaced regions inside the Little Room.

Light Box – Physical Parameters –Approximately 1.5’x 1’ (Little Room is 2’ x 3’) –Plastic case (contoured for our requirements) –Translucent Screen adapted for light dispersion –RGB and ultra bright white LEDs –Textured switches to reinforce child’s cognitive interaction with light box.

Light Box - Circuit Design LED’s in a matrix layout (N x M) composed of mainly RGB LED’s with centrally spaced Ultra Bright white LED’s. LED’s connected in Series by row and connected to PIC to control output (color, intensity). Use of Pulse Width Modulation (PWM) to control light intensity of LED’s.
